Ordinals
beta
Sat 882820454264114
decimal
176564.454264114
degree
0°176564′1172″454264114‴
percentile
42.039069296915095%
name
hpdpvhwwazn
cycle
0
epoch
0
period
87
block
176564
offset
454264114
timestamp
2012-04-21 07:00:56 UTC
rarity
common
prev
next